Your Toyota Avalon's Ideal Tire Pressure Explained
The correct tire pressure for your Toyota Avalon is paramount for safe operation, optimal fuel economy, and maximizing tire lifespan. For most Avalon models, the recommended cold tire pressure is typically found on a sticker located on the driver's side doorjamb or in the owner's manual.

This sticker provides the manufacturer's recommended tire pressure, usually expressed in pounds per square inch (PSI). It's vital to check and adjust tire pressure when the tires are cold, meaning the vehicle hasn't been driven for at least three hours or only for a mile or two at low speed. Driving heats up tires, increasing internal pressure and leading to inaccurate readings.
Why Correct Tire Pressure Matters
Underinflated tires can lead to poor handling, increased braking distances, and accelerated wear on the outer edges of the tire. Conversely, overinflated tires can cause a harsh ride, reduced traction, and uneven wear concentrated in the center of the tread. Maintaining the precise tire pressure specified by Toyota for your Avalon model directly impacts its performance and your safety on the road.

Where to Find Your Avalon's Tire Pressure Information
The primary source for your specific Toyota Avalon's tire pressure requirements is the placard located on the driver's side B-pillar (the area between the front and rear doors when the driver's door is open). This sticker details the recommended cold tire inflation pressure for both the front and rear tires, often specifying different pressures if tire sizes vary. If the sticker is damaged or illegible, your Avalon's owner's manual is the next best resource.

The Tire Pressure Monitoring System (TPMS)
Modern Toyota Avalons are equipped with a Tire Pressure Monitoring System (TPMS). While TPMS alerts you to low tire pressure, it does not replace the need for manual checks. The system typically triggers when pressure drops by 25% or more below the recommended level. For precise adjustments, a reliable tire pressure gauge is indispensable.
Purchase a quality digital tire pressure gauge; they are inexpensive and offer superior accuracy over pencil-style gauges for consistent monitoring.
How to Perform a Manual Tire Pressure Check
- Ensure tires are cold.
- Remove the valve cap from one tire.
- Firmly press the tire pressure gauge onto the valve stem.
- Read the PSI displayed on the gauge.
- Compare the reading to the recommended PSI on the doorjamb sticker.
- If pressure is low, add air using a compressor. If high, release air by pressing the center pin on the valve stem.
- Re-check pressure after adjustments.
- Replace the valve cap.
- Repeat for all tires, including the spare if applicable.

Common Tire Pressure Issues and Troubleshooting
Why might your Toyota Avalon's tire pressure fluctuate more than expected, or why does the low tire pressure light keep coming back on?
Seasonal Pressure Changes
Temperature plays a significant role in tire pressure. For every 10°F (5.6°C) drop in ambient temperature, tire pressure can decrease by about 1 PSI. This means that as seasons change, especially from warm to cold weather, you'll likely need to add air to your tires to maintain the correct PSI. Our analysis indicates this is a frequent oversight.
Troubleshooting Persistent Low Pressure
If you consistently find yourself adding air to a tire, there might be a slow leak. Common culprits include small punctures from nails or screws, damage to the valve stem, or a faulty seal between the tire and the wheel rim. A visual inspection of the tire tread can sometimes reveal a penetrating object.
If you suspect a slow leak, visit a tire professional to have the tire inspected for damage and properly sealed.
When to Seek Professional Help
While basic tire pressure adjustments are simple DIY tasks, certain situations warrant immediate professional attention. This includes significant, rapid pressure loss, visible tire damage like bulges or cracks, or if the TPMS warning light flashes, indicating a system malfunction rather than just low pressure.
